Gray Water Extraction (Category 2) Cost in Caddo Mills, TX

The cost of gray water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Caddo Mills, TX.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the situation. We offer competitive pricing and flexible financing options to fit your budget.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Inspection and Assessment $200 – $500 The extent of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Containment and Extraction $1,000 – $3,000 The amount of water involved and the complexity of the job.
Drying and Dehumidification $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the level of moisture involved.
Final Inspection and Clean-up $200 – $500 The extent of the damage and the amount of materials involved.
